It is a flat hose when dry. When water flows through it, the hose rounds out. Water sprays out through small holes along the length.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eThe spray covers a width of about 1 to 3 metres on each side. That depends on your water pressure. It takes very little space.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3 class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003e\u003cspan\u003ePressure and Flow\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eRain hose works best at low pressure. 0.5 to 2 bar (7 to 30 PSI). Higher pressure makes the spray wider but can also cause the hose to burst.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eIf your pump delivers higher pressure, install a pressure regulator before the rain hose. A simple brass regulator works.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eThe flow rate depends on the hose length and pressure. A 100m roll of 50mm hose at 2 bar will use a lot of water. This saves you money.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3 class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003e\u003cspan\u003eInstallation\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eIf the coupling has barbed ends, warm the hose ends in the sun. Soft hose is easier to push. Push each hose onto the barbs until it covers all ridges. That is about 15mm.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eIf the coupling has threaded ends, wrap PTFE tape on the hose threads. Five turns. Screw them in.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eTo disconnect, twist and pull. Visit our store: Shubham Complex, Old Mombasa Rd.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"IRRI HUB KE","offers":[{"title":"32mmx1\"","offer_id":43037635510377,"sku":"RAIN HOSE MALE COUPLING-32","price":180.0,"currency_code":"KES","in_stock":true},{"title":"40mmx11\/4\"","offer_id":43059638599785,"sku":null,"price":280.0,"currency_code":"KES","in_stock":true},{"title":"50mmx11\/2\"","offer_id":43059638632553,"sku":null,"price":450.0,"currency_code":"KES","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0667\/8167\/5625\/files\/coupling_23194c57-5f9c-4086-a2f0-89262697bac3.png?v=1774442584"},{"product_id":"rain-hose-end-cap","title":"Rain Hose End Cap","description":"\u003ch3 class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003e\u003cspan\u003eWhat It Does\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eThe rain hose end cap pushes onto the end of a rain hose line. It blocks the opening. Water cannot escape. Every drop stays inside the hose and exits only through the spray holes along the length.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eWithout a cap, water pours out the far end. Your pressure drops. Plants near the end get almost no water. It is common in vegetable gardens, greenhouses, flower beds, and vineyards.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003ch3 class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cstrong\u003e\u003cspan\u003eInstallation\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/strong\u003e\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eCut the rain hose end square. Use a sharp knife. A crooked cut can make the cap hard to push on.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eIf the hose is stiff, warm the end in the sun for a few minutes. Or dip it in hot water for a few seconds. Soft hose is easier to work with.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003ePush the cap onto the hose end. Push until it bottoms out. That is about 15 to 20mm of hose inside the cap. No glue, no clamps, no threads.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p class=\"ds-markdown-paragraph\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eTo remove, twist the cap while pulling.
